PRESS DIGEST - Wall Street Journal - Oct 22

Reuters
22 Oct 2024

Oct 22 (Reuters) - The following are the top stories in the Wall Street Journal. Reuters has not verified these stories and does not vouch for their accuracy.

- Disney said it would name Chief Executive Bob Iger's replacement in early 2026 and replace its board chairman.

- Nike extended its exclusive apparel partnership with both the National Basketball Association and the Women's National Basketball Association.

- Houston-based activist investor JCP Investment Management is urging Cheesecake Factory to explore the possibility of creating a separate public company by spinning off three of its smaller brands.

- The youngest son of late Playboy founder Hugh Hefner, Cooper Hefner, submitted an offer on Monday along with a group of investors to buy the Playboy brand from Playboy Group

for $100 million.
